Parliament back to work after summer recess
Published in The Egyptian Gazette on 02 - 10 - 2018

CAIRO, Oct 3, 2018 - Speaker of the House of Deputies (HoD) Dr Ali Abdel-Aal on Tuesday announced the opening of the fourth ordinary session of the first parliamentary term.
In a presidential decree, published in the Official Gazette last week, President Abdel Fattah El Sisi issued an order asking Parliament to convene this Tuesday (on Tuesday) for its fourth legislative session.
According to the Constitution, each elected parliament has five legislative sessions, with each session lasting a minimum of nine months.
Parliament convened for the first time in January 2016.

During this session, the parliament is expected to pass several important draft laws, most notably on local administration, the reconciliation procedure in case of building violations, water resources and irrigation, traffic and criminal procedure.
Following the inauguration, the HoD approved a presidential nomination of deputies to the ministers of foreign affairs, transport and health.
Ambassador Hamdy Louza was appointed deputy foreign minister for African affairs, Dr Amr Abdel Salam deputy minister of transport and Dr Tamer Mohamed Essam deputy health minister.
In the course of on Tuesday's procedural session, Dr Abdel-Aal announced the appointment of Dr Abdel Hadi el-Kassabi as the new head of the "Egypt Support Coalition", replacing Engineer Mohamed el-Seweidi.
